Investigation Summary
At approximately 7:00 p.m. on June 9, 1995, Employees #1 through #4 were in a trench 23 ft long, 4 ft wide, and 10 ft 2 in. deep, with vertical walls and unshored sides. They were laying lengths of sanitary sewer pipe from a manhole in the street to an apartment building. The employees had already laid two sections of 10 ft long pipe on the trench bottom when the south face or wall caved in, knocking Employees #1 through #3 against the north trench face and completely burying them. Employees #1 and #2 died in the trench. Employee #3 was rescued, and hospitalized with minor injuries. Employee #4, the backhoe operator and company owner, suffered a heart attack attempting to dig his coworkers out of the trench. He had triple bypass surgery, but died.
